Output d8cc36b3550ecaf6397d308d7ea9ead8267d2faa5be85a98481f121cf5595801:1

value
19628736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 956576a62c3acc1276637e7470d365cc8f665651 OP_EQUALVERIFY OP_CHECKSIG
address
1EcwEPXhFPejzzXTvU4MTp9tYCpzfGPSqE
transaction
d8cc36b3550ecaf6397d308d7ea9ead8267d2faa5be85a98481f121cf5595801
spent
true